Why was General McClellan unwilling to act quickly when leading the Union Army?

Respuesta :

tylanlofties
tylanlofties tylanlofties
  • 22-05-2022

Answer: He was highly intelligent, but couldn't wage a successful campaign. He always had an excuse for not engaging the enemy: his men were outnumbered (actually, they were not); he needed more troops; and it wasn't a good time or place or season for a battle.
